A resident who lives nearby last night told the Bay of Plenty Times he heard "a bunch of skids" happening in Lyn Grove and then yelling started.
"Two guys came running through the back yard. And I just yelled out to them: Get the f*** off the property ... and one guy apologised and carried on running. Jumped the fence.
"Then another one, maybe a couple of minutes later, comes down and ... I'm like 'Dude, get the f*** off this property'."
The resident, who did not want to be named, said the third man ignored him and was walking up and down and then jumped the fence "and buggered off as well".
Minutes later another three males walked past, he said.
"Two of them had what looked to be like fence palings. And one of them... he had a gun. I know a gun when I see one.
"But I couldn't tell you if it was just like a slug gun or whether it was a .22 or something like that."
